Quick answer

Simri Surat is a village in Amanganj Tehsil of Panna district in Madhya Pradesh. Its Census location code is 459132.

About Simri Surat village record

Use this page to check the source record for Simri Surat, including its village code and its place within Amanganj Tehsil and Panna district.

The Census 2011 record reports population 384, 83 households, area 292.15 hectares.

Facilities and amenities in Simri Surat

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Simri Surat
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 1 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village
Transport and roadsPucca roadN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adNot available in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erAvailable in village
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 6 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yAvailable in village; 4 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ersNot available in village; 0 hours/day
Land-use details reported for Simri Surat
Land-use fieldCensus 2011 value
Non-agricultural use area25.78 hectares
Culturable waste land18.20 hectares
Current fallow land9.31 hectares
Net area sown226.86 hectares
Total unirrigated land169.16 hectares
Irrigated area57.70 hectares
Wells / tube-wells irrigated area41.20 hectares
